Glenn's ADandD Campaign 98/04/16 - Horc Battles

When we last left our intrepid band, they had decided to journey to the city of the dwarves, and thought to bring along some spirits to aid in negotiations. They went & talked to the local brewer, who turned out to be quite the helpful guy, supplying plenty o' booze and a loaner cart for a very reasonable price.

So, the daring adventurers headed for the hills. Upon reaching the gate of the Dwarvish keep, they were greeted by a suspicious seeming gatekeeper. After a bit of banter, their charm & wit (and the obvious genius of a certain party member) won the group entrance. As they were led to their lodgings, their shrewd powers of observation detected something amiss ... most of the Dwarves seemed to be gone and the remaining few were obviously very concerned about something. Finally, someone wormed out of a certain Dwarvish wench who shall remain nameless (since I can't remember her name) that her daughter had been abducted during her morning constitutional, and the two guard who had accompanied her had been eviscerated. Our heroes quickly convinced said Dwarf that their awesome powers should be brought to bear on the problem.

So, the daring do-gooders headed out towards the badlands, led by dwarfwench. They quickly came to the sight of the scuffle, now richly decked with bowels of Dwarves. The finely tuned senses of their scouts detected the direction in which the attackers fled, and the group gave chase. At the next intersection, the trackers lost the scent of their prey, but in a flash of brilliant intuition, they decided to take the road less traveled, and that made all the difference.

Coming round a bend, the discovered themselves face-to-face with a vicious pack of Horcs! Things looked bad for our greatly outnumbered band of bravados. But, the Horcs underestimated the awesome powers of Timmy the Wizard! In the blink of an eye, half the Horcs fell instantly into a deep, deep sleep. The rest of the cowardly Horcs were quickly subdued, as their leader bargained for their survival.

After lengthy negotiations it was decided that most of the Horcs would be allowed to return to their homelands, if they could make it that far, armed only with knives, in return for the lead Horc guiding the now confident crew to the nasty nabbers that held the hostage Dwarf.

Traveling day and night (or at least day), the audacious explorers came upon a large encampment of the scourge of the badlands. They were certain they had found the culprits, but the camp was obviously too well fortified to attempt a rescue. They stealthily made their way around to the only road from the camp back to the badlands. Here the dauntless defenders of the YCS prepared an ambush for the unwary abductors. As morning broke, a large group rode out from the camp. As they neared, a lone hostage could be discerned riding in their midst.

As the dastardly desperadoes reached our hidden heroes, Timmy once again brought the might of his masterful magic to bear, bringing down numerous riders in one fell swoop. Simultaneously, the less magically inclined leaped upon the agents of evil with various blood curdling cries.

The battle was long and bloody. Timmy's magic powers were taxed to their limits, leaving him barely able to summon the strength to lob the occasional fireball, and even the mightiest warrior in the band found himself hard pressed. In the confusion of the melee, the helpful Horc guide slipped away unobserved. But, in the end our doughty daredevils defeated the malignant malefactors, and rode triumphantly back to the land of the Dwarves.
